What are the responsibilities and job description for the Selectman Administrative Assistant position at Town of Burlington, CT?
The Selectman Administrative Assistant works 25 hours per week and provides support to the First Selectman. The role involves managing the First Selectman’s schedule, answering inquiries from the public, employees, and vendors, and helping with meeting preparations (including agendas and room bookings). The assistant also processes permits, orders supplies and prepares correspondence. Confidentiality about matters discussed or handled by the First Selectman’s Office is absolutely essential and a critical job requirement.
Strong communication, organizational, and Microsoft Office skills (especially Excel and Word) are required. The assistant must also be able to work independently and maintain professionalism when dealing with the public, even in stressful situations. The position also involves some physical tasks like sitting, standing, and lifting up to 10 lbs.
Hourly rate: $23.71.
